1075
Mark Dickinsonb08a53a2009-04-16 19:52:09 +00001076- Issue #1580: On most platforms, use a 'short' float repr: for a
1077 finite float x, repr(x) now outputs a string based on the shortest
1078 sequence of decimal digits that rounds to x. Previous behaviour was
1079 to output 17 significant digits and then strip trailing zeros.
Mark Dickinson3370cce2009-04-17 22:40:53 +00001080 Another minor difference is that the new repr switches to
1081 exponential notation at 1e16 instead of the previous 1e17; this
1082 avoids misleading output in some cases.
Mark Dickinsonb08a53a2009-04-16 19:52:09 +00001083
1084 There's a new sys attribute sys.float_repr_style, which takes
1085 the value 'short' to indicate that we're using short float repr,
1086 and 'legacy' if the short float repr isn't available for one
1087 reason or another.
1088
1089 The float repr change involves incorporating David Gay's 'perfect
1090 rounding' code into the Python core (it's in Python/dtoa.c). As a
1091 secondary consequence, all string-to-float and float-to-string
1092 conversions (including all float formatting operations) will be
1093 correctly rounded on these platforms.
1094
1095 See issue 1580 discussions for details of platforms for which
1096 this change does not apply.
